A tall, slender outline face built from clean, monoline contours that trace each letterform without a filled interior. Strokes maintain an even visual thickness with gently rounded turns and small, controlled terminals, giving the shapes a tidy, pen-like regularity. The proportions feel vertically emphasized, with compact widths and open counters; curves are smooth and slightly softened rather than rigidly geometric. Uppercase and lowercase share a consistent, lightly stylized construction, and the numerals echo the same elongated, single-outline rhythm.

Best suited for display typography such as posters, headlines, branding marks, packaging accents, and signage where the outline effect can be appreciated. It can also work for short editorial pull quotes or invitations when set large and with generous spacing, while extended small-size text will tend to feel delicate and visually busy.

The font reads as lighthearted and retro-leaning, with a friendly, whimsical personality that feels at home in casual display settings. Its outlined construction adds an airy, marquee-like charm and a slightly illustrative tone, keeping the texture lively without becoming heavy or severe.

The design appears intended to deliver a lightweight, decorative outline look with a cohesive, tall set of forms that feel approachable and slightly nostalgic. It prioritizes personality and visual sparkle over dense text readability, making it a natural choice for attention-grabbing titles and graphic applications.

Because only contours are drawn, the type’s presence depends strongly on size and background contrast; it looks most confident when given room to breathe. The overall rhythm is consistent across letters, with a subtle handcrafted flavor that keeps the outlines from feeling sterile.
